Israeli attacks in Gaza have reportedly killed at least 85 people since early Thursday, according to Al Jazeera, while Gaza's Health Ministry reports 29 starvation-related deaths among children and the elderly in recent days. The escalating conflict and humanitarian crisis are raising concerns about a growing number of Palestinians at risk of starvation amidst ongoing bombardments and displacement.

Analysis

Israeli military operations in Gaza have reportedly led to at least 85 fatalities since early Thursday, according to medical sources cited by Al Jazeera, with casualty figures expected to rise amidst sustained bombardments. Gaza's Health Ministry has also reported 29 'starvation-related deaths,' primarily among children and the elderly, in recent days, indicating a severe and escalating humanitarian crisis with thousands more facing starvation. The displacement of Palestinians into what Al Jazeera's correspondent described as 'death trap' evacuation zones further compounds the dire situation.
